A superb birdie putt at the final hole secured Darren Clarke an emotional first victory on the European Tour in five years as the Ryder Cup star won the BMW Asian Open by a single stroke.
The Northern Irishman's last success on the circuit was at the WGC-NEC Invitational in 2003 but it took a superb 20-foot birdie putt on the par-four 18th to card a one-over-par 73 and edge Robert-Jan Derksen for the victory.
Clarke finished eight-under overall, while Derksen took second place at seven under.
Following the loss of his wife in 2006, Clarke has been working hard to get back to the sort of form that saw him capture the English Open on three occasions.
"This win is very special," said the 39-year-old.
"It has been a very difficult time obviously. I've put in hours and hours of work and it feels good to win again."
